titleOfInvention Production of light polarizing films
abstract A process for the production of light-polarizing films containing polyvinyl alcohol, dichroic dye-producing components, optionally other dye-producing components, optionally additives, and optionally surface active compounds, wherein the films comprise two or more layers and said film layers have a sudden change in composition at the layer phase boundaries between at least two layers, and said layers are applied to a substrate by means of a multiple coater.
